VIDEO
Released Tuesday on DVD/Blu-ray and some streaming services:
"ALONE:" A recently widowed traveler (Jules Willcox) is kidnapped and escapes, but then battles both the elements and her pursuer in this thriller. R
"THE CALL:" A grieving husband, whose wife was harassed by four teens until she committed suicide, finds the four and invites them to a game of revenge. R.
"INFIDEL:" An American man (Jim Caviezel) is kidnapped in Egypt and his wife (Claudia Karvan) arrives determined to get him back. R
"TENET:" Blockbuster action film that braved the theaters this year, Christopher Nolan's opus follows a man who enters the world of international espionage on a mission that will unfold beyond real time. He has one advantage, the code word "Tenet." With John David Washington, Robert Pattinson, Elizabeth Debicki. PG-13
